    Adial Pharmaceuticals Signs an Exclusive AD04 Collaboration Framework with Molteni Farmaceutici for Europe which Anticipates Nearly $60 Million in Potential Royalties and Milestones upon execution of a Definitive Agreement

    3/3/26 8:17:00 AM ET
    $ADIL
    Biotechnology: Pharmaceutical Preparations
    Health Care
    Get the next $ADIL alert in real time by email

    GLEN ALLEN, Va., March 03,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Adial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NASDAQ:ADIL) ("Adial" or the "Company"), a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of treatments for addiction and related disorders, today announced it has entered into a collaboration framework agreement with Molteni Farmaceutici ("Molteni") for a proposed exclusive partnership covering the commercialization of AD04 in Europe.

    The collaboration framework, which is subject to execution of a final definitive agreement, sets forth the strategic and financial parameters of the planned partnership, covering clinical, regulatory, manufacturing, and commercial terms. Under the framework, Molteni has been granted a period of exclusivity to evaluate the feasibility of the project, conduct planning, due diligence, and a comprehensive assessment of the requirements for the successful commercial launch of AD04 across Europe.

    The definitive agreement is expected to include an upfront payment, milestone payments tied to development and commercial progress, and tiered royalties (ranging from high single digits to low double digits) on European AD04 net sales, payable to Adial. The total potential aggregate value from royalties and milestones over time is estimated at nearly $60 million, assuming AD04 progresses through clinical development and is successfully introduced in the European market

    This collaboration framework represents Adial's first step toward establishing a European commercial pathway for AD04.

    This partnership follows a multi-year effort to restructure, refine and optimize the AD04 clinical development program, informed by prior clinical insights. Since that time, the Company has implemented several key advancements designed to position AD04 for commercialization:

    • Precision, Genotype-Driven Development: A rigorous re-analysis of clinical data identified that efficacy is largely driven by a single nucleotide polymorphism (SNP). By enrolling only patients with the responsive genotype, Adial has enabled the design of a more focused, cost-efficient clinical program with a significantly de-risked profile and a high probability of success.
    • Integrated U.S. and European Regulatory Strategy: Post-hoc analysis and clinical modeling utilizing a more rigorous U.S. regulatory endpoint increases the probability of achieving the established European Medicines Agency (EMA) clinical endpoint for Alcohol Use Disorder (AUD). This refined strategy supports an integrated clinical program designed for the planned simultaneous development of AD04 for the United States, European Union, and United Kingdom markets.
    • Manufacturing and Supply Chain Readiness: The Company has secured agreements with leading U.S. manufacturers, including Thermo Fisher Scientific and Cambrex, to support a secure supply chain for the production of AD04 for clinical trials and potential post-approval commercialization.
    • Intellectual Property Fortification: Adial filed a new patent covering its recent clinical analysis findings. If granted, this patent would extend the Loss of Exclusivity (LOE) date by an additional 14 years, from 2031 to 2045, providing over a decade of potential commercial exclusivity post-launch.
    • Simplified Genetic Screening: The prior blood draw process for genetic screening has been replaced with a modern, fast, and cost-effective cheek swab test. This improvement reduces procedural complexity and the burden on physicians and patients, supporting scalable adoption in clinical practice.

    About Adial Pharmaceuticals, Inc.

    Adial Pharmaceuticals is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of treatments for addictions and related disorders. The Company's lead investigational new drug product, AD04, is a genetically targeted, serotonin-3 receptor antagonist, therapeutic agent for the treatment of Alcohol Use Disorder (AUD) in heavy drinking patients. Adial is currently planning to conduct a new Phase 3 clinical trial program for the treatment of AUD in subjects with certain target genotypes identified using the Company's proprietary diagnostic genetic test. ONWARD showed promising results in reducing drinking in heavy drinking patients, with no overt safety or tolerability concerns. AD04 is also believed to have the potential to treat other addictive disorders such as Opioid Use Disorder, gambling, and obesity. Additional information is available at www.adial.com.
